Default V3 or A70 better?

wanting to change to A70 cause my V3 got serious focusing problem.is it a wise choice as i'm in 2 minds about it.
can any one state the pro and con between this two cams?
etc...
1)A70 use AA batt which i think V3 would be better.
2)A70 have more manual controls which would satisfy me more esp the 1/2000 shutter as i tend to get blur pics from V3 w/o flash and high iso increase noise.
3)A70 colour come out more brighter and sharper.
i am very impress with alot of A70 gallery that i have came across so would like advise on this.thanks.

1) beg to differ, AA rechargeables last so darn long on the A70, once I used one set of batts for the entire week with intermittent shooting everyday, and lots of reviewing on the LCD. The lithium ion battery on the V3, though more compact, has a much shorter lifespan.

2) you will be disappointed with the A70 cos in low-light without flash, you still have to increase ISO to prevent blur shots. It's not a camera characteristic, it is the way it is. The 1/2000s shutter speed of the A70 will not come in useful too if light level is just too low for high shutter speed. Most of the time, if u need to freeze motion or camera shake, 1/1000s is the most you'll need. I'm sure v3 can give u that.

3) Not too sure about this.

1)four AA Sanyo 2100 on A70 can last me 400-500 shots with LCD on, i would say the performance is very very impressive

2)if you like to do low light photography without flash, you need to get some cameras with bright lens and low noise, maybe G5 or Sony F717. however, canon digicams do not focus so well as sony


3)A70 AE is alot brighter than my previous cam S30, however some do not like this as the pic may look washout, IMHO, it is down to personal preferences, you can always set the +- AE yourself
